Oli asks ‘unfit’ president to leave CA post

Liberal Democratic Party (LDP) Executive President Oli Ahmed yesterday asked the president to leave the post of chief adviser, terming him physically unfit to perform two responsibilities.

The LDP leader also asked President Iajuddin Ahmed to issue ordinances to oust Chief Election Commissioner MA Aziz and other election commissioners.

Oli was addressing a joining ceremony at the party’s Baridhara office in the capital. A number of leaders and workers from Jatiya Party (Ershad) of Gazipur and former honorary captain from Brahmanbaria Abdul Haque joined the newly formed party.

He said more “honest” people from BNP would join the LDP by the next month. He bitterly criticised the immediate past government for its involvement in unabated corruption.

LDP leaders Maj (retd) Abdul Mannan, Sheikh Razzak Ali, Anwarul Kabir Talukder, Alamgir Kabir, Redwan Ahmed and Firoz M Hasan also spoke on the occasion.
